Homemade chocolate desserts that contain dairy and eggs are usually best eaten within 2-3 days when refrigerated in a sealed container. Leaving them out at room temperature for long periods is not recommended.
Some chocolate desserts freeze reasonably well, but the texture may change after thawing and become watery or grainy. This is more common in creamy or egg-based versions.

Chocolate dessert is often creamier or pudding-like, while chocolate cake is usually flour-based and more structured. That difference can change how filling it feels and how easy it is to portion.
Foods that combine sugar and fat can feel rich, especially when eaten quickly or in large portions. Individual tolerance also varies depending on the recipe and what else you ate.
Too much cocoa, not enough sweetness, or poorly dissolved cocoa can all make the flavor seem bitter. Overcooking can also make the taste harsher.
People with dairy or egg allergies should avoid it unless the ingredient list clearly shows suitable alternatives. Those with lactose intolerance may also notice digestive symptoms depending on the recipe.
